Environment + Sustainability
90% Reduction by 2040
Net-Zero Commitment
Committed to achieving full-scope net-zero greenhouse gas emissions with a 90% reduction across Scopes 1, 2, & 3 by 2040 compared to 2020 levels.
50% & 42% Reductions
Science-Based Targets
Approved science-based targets include a 50% reduction for Scopes 1 & 2 and a 42% reduction for Scope 3 by 2030, starting from a 2020 baseline.
100% Renewable by 2025
Electricity Goal
Aims to procure 100% renewable electricity across all operations by 2025.
30% Energy Improvement
Product Efficiency
New elevator and escalator products achieve a 30% improvement in energy efficiency compared to previous models.
  • Achieved 90% Renewable Electricity in 2022
  • Targeting ISO 50001 Certification for Major Production Sites by 2025
  • 25% Maintenance Portfolio Cloud-Connected in 2022
  • 40% Energy Reduction with PORT 4D System
  • Roadmap Includes Strategies Like Circular Design and Low-Carbon Materials
Inclusion & Diversity
69,000+ employees
Global workforce
A workforce spanning over 69,000 individuals across 130+ nationalities.
13% female
Gender distribution
As of end-2023, 13% of the workforce identifies as female, with 87% male.
300+ women
Leadership programs
Over 300 women participated in leadership and advancement programs.
5 generations
Workforce diversity
Encourages multigenerational teams, up to five generations working together.
  • Committed to UN Women’s Empowerment Principles; CEO regularly reviews gender progress.
  • Equal‑pay initiative ensuring fair pay regardless of gender.
  • Part of Valuable 500 commitment to improve recruitment and inclusion of people with disabilities.
  • Support for UN Standards of Conduct tackling discrimination against LGBTI people; awarded Swiss LGBTI* label.
  • Employee inclusion networks for gender, LGBTQIA+, multicultural/ethnicity, generations, diverse abilities, mental wellbeing, U.S. veterans.
